The solar system
| Term | Definition |
|---|---|
| Solar system | The sun and all objects that revolve around it. |
| Moon | A ball of rock that revolves around the sun. |
| Moon phase | The apparent shapes that moon appears to have. |
| Lunar eclipse | When the moon passes through the Earth's shadow. |
| Solar eclipse | When the moon casts it's shadow on the earth. |
| Tides | The regular rise and fall in the level of ocean water that take place twice a day. |
| Asteroids | Rock fragments of various shapes and sizes that revolve around the sun. |
| Comet | A loose mass of rock, ice, dust, and gases that moves through space as a unit. |
| Meteoroids | A fragment of rock that travels through space. |
| Meteor | A rock fragment traveling through space that enters Earth's atmosphere and burns up, producing a streak of light. |
| Meteorite | A meteoroid that reaches the Earth's surface. |
